A PUE of 1.0 means 100% of the power brought to the data center goes to IT equipment and none to cooling, lighting, or other non-IT loads. You can achieve segregation between the tiers by deploying a separate infrastructure composed of aggregation and access switches, or by using VLANs (see Figure 1-2). The following applications in the enterprise are driving this requirement: •Financial trending analysis—Real-time bond price analysis and historical trending, •Film animation—Rendering of artist multi-gigabyte files, •Manufacturing—Automotive design modeling and aerodynamics, •Search engines—Quick parallel lookup plus content insertion.
